Toyota Establishes Hydrogen Headquarters to Accelerate Advancement of Fuel Cell Technology

  • H2HQ groups to guide NA area’s efforts to analysis, develop, commercialize and promote gasoline cell and hydrogen-related merchandise
  • Renovated facility offers a refreshed workplace workspace, with plans so as to add options sooner or later, together with a versatile microgrid, buyer training middle and extra

GARDENA, Calif. (May 1, 2024) – Reaffirming its dedication to assist gasoline cell and extra hydrogen-related merchandise and know-how towards a hydrogen financial system, Toyota Motor North America (TMNA) in the present day introduced that it’s renaming the TMNA R&D California workplace as its new North American Hydrogen Headquarters (H2HQ). The workplace workspace on the new H2HQ was not too long ago redesigned for its groups working from analysis and improvement to commercialization planning and gross sales of hydrogen-related merchandise and applied sciences. There are plans so as to add key options to the H2HQ campus sooner or later comparable to a versatile microgrid, sustainable buyer training middle and extra.

“Toyota has developed hydrogen fuel cell electric solutions for more than three decades, and we will continue to advance this scalable, zero-emission technology as part of our electrified portfolio,” stated Ted Ogawa, President and CEO, Toyota Motor North America. “Renaming this facility as North American Hydrogen Headquarters represents our leadership in fuel cell development creating real-world products to help reduce carbon emissions.”

Last yr, Toyota Motor Corporation reorganized its hydrogen enterprise in Japan to create what it calls “Hydrogen Factory” with the thought to deliver all hydrogen-related work beneath one location and speed up customer-oriented product improvement and manufacturing in gasoline cell or hydrogen-related merchandise. Then, Toyota Motor Europe introduced its personal “Hydrogen Factory” with the purpose to additional develop Toyota’s hydrogen enterprise and stimulate wider roll-out of hydrogen ecosystems and infrastructure throughout Europe.

H2HQ will drive North American-led hydrogen initiatives and assist the localization of worldwide hydrogen-related applied sciences and merchandise that embrace light-duty gasoline cell functions, heavy-duty gasoline cell alternatives, stationary gasoline cell energy era, port car functions and extra. The facility already offers spectacular analysis and improvement property, together with Toyota’s largest dynamometer (1.2 MW), a scalable take a look at bench for stationary functions, and a hydrogen fueling station able to offering gasoline for each light- and heavy-duty autos. Moreover, as a part of its plans to stay and develop gasoline cell management, NA H2HQ will probably be residence to a number of new tasks within the coming years.

“I’m very pleased that Toyota is building on its longstanding commitment to California by locating its North American hydrogen headquarters here in the Golden State,” stated California State Senator, District 29, Josh Newman. “The work done there, along with green hydrogen initiatives throughout the state, is propelling California toward a dynamic, clean-energy economy which will also reduce carbon emissions and foster environmental stewardship while extending California’s leadership in this important space.”

Construction has begun on a versatile microgrid that options vitality sources out there in the present day, together with a 230-kW photo voltaic photovoltaic system, a 1-MW stationary proton change membrane (PEM) gasoline cell generator, 325-kW stable oxide gasoline cell (SOFC), and an onsite 500-kWh battery vitality storage system. The microgrid is designed to assist the campus’ vitality wants, permitting it the flexibility to function off-grid. The system is anticipated to be totally operational by 2026.

30+ Years of Development
From creating one of many world’s first mass market passenger gasoline cell electrical autos within the Mirai, to making use of and scaling the know-how now to different functions that may profit from zero-emissions, together with heavy-duty transportpower generation systems, and others, Toyota’s analysis and improvement with hydrogen gasoline cell know-how spans greater than 30 years.

For a lot of that point, the Gardena workplace supported or initiated a variety of gasoline cell electrical tasks. To share some latest examples, the Fuel Cell Development (FCD) group was instrumental in supporting the event of Toyota’s light-duty Mirai, launched again in 2015, and the group collaborated with trade companions to assist assist infrastructure progress by the state of California.

In 2017, to deal with decarbonization efforts at native ports, Toyota’s FCD group helped show the scalability of gasoline cell know-how after it acquired a Class 8 truck and fitted it with a gasoline cell electrical powertrain consisting of two Mirai fuel-cell stacks. This effort then led to a collaboration with PACCAR’s Kenworth model to construct 10 proof-of-concept vehicles, vehicles used to assist the “Shore to Store” ZANZEFF venture that proved the viability of hydrogen-powered gasoline cells as a zero-emission powertrain in heavy-duty functions. PACCAR and Toyota later agreed in 2023 to pursue commercialization of the venture, with Toyota supplying the gasoline cell powertrain kits from its Kentucky plant as a Tier 1 provider.

Most not too long ago, Toyota has demonstrated a non-automotive alternative for hydrogen-powered gasoline cell know-how in stationary energy era. Toyota and TRD partnered to construct a stationary unit to offer electrical energy at occasions the place it was not available, launching the primary public activation at an LPGA Tour cease the place the unit supported the facility wants of the occasion stage and sound system. The resolution supplied clear, quiet energy that was confirmed to capably substitute conventional diesel turbines. Last yr, Toyota constructed a 1MW gasoline cell electrical generator for the National Renewable Energy Laboratory in Colorado to assist microgrid testing on the facility. And lastly, earlier this yr, Toyota collaborated with Kohler on a prototype stationary generator to offer backup emergency energy for Klickitat Valley Health hospital in Goldendale, Washington.

Toyota and Argonne National Laboratory Investigate Recycling of Lithium-Ion Batteries

Research undertaking seeks to make the most of a brand new course of for recovering important battery supplies

Process can be utilized on end-of-life automotive batteries in addition to manufacturing scrap

ANN ARBOR, Mich. (April 30, 2024) – Toyota Motor North America (‘Toyota’) declares that it has entered a Cooperative Research and Development Agreement (CRADA) with the U.S. Department of Energy’s Argonne National Laboratory to analyze the event of a direct recycling course of for lithium-ion batteries, that are prevalent in new electrical automobiles. The focus of the analysis will likely be on cathode chemistries fabricated from nickel, manganese, and cobalt.

“Having Argonne utilize our commercial battery products will help us evaluate the direct recycling process at an industrial scale, in addition to other battery recycling technologies to maintain a diverse portfolio of recycling options for a diverse array of battery platforms and chemistries,” says Nik Singh, Senior Scientist within the Toyota Research Institute of North America (TRINA)’s Materials Research Department. “Toyota is in a unique position to bridge aspects of fundamental research with product evaluation, development and commercialization, to help its U.S. battery manufacturing achieve better circularity and supply chain security.”

For the undertaking, Toyota will present Argonne with each end-of-life and new Toyota batteries. Argonne will adapt and check its patent-pending direct recycling course of with the batteries. Further, TRINA, Toyota’s in-house entity for exploring next-generation applied sciences, will lend its experience to validate this “proof-of-concept” examine.

“Based on preliminary projections, direct recycling can potentially offer significant cost and carbon footprint savings,” says Sarah Kennedy, Operations Manager of Toyota’s Battery Lifecycle Solutions Business Development group. “Toyota’s Battery Lifecycle Solutions entity will help identify the appropriate pathway for the potential future commercialization of this technology, pending the outcome of the CRADA, as the project is projected to deliver a net improvement in battery materials manufacturing costs, waste and carbon footprint.”

The collaborative undertaking with Argonne is a part of Toyota’s pursuit of designing a closed-loop battery ecosystem aimed toward maximizing sustainability. In 2015, Toyota introduced the Environmental Challenge 2050, a set of objectives to realize carbon neutrality throughout the automobile lifecycle by 2050. For electrified automobiles, this consists of battery recycling, whether or not after first use or after being repurposed or refurbished, to make sure that uncooked supplies are extracted and put again into the manufacturing course of.

Will cellphone funds make automotive park machines out of date?

Autocar analysis has discovered that 83% of motorists would like to make use of money or contactless fee machines in automotive parks over smartphone apps.

Feedback revealed that individuals don’t love having to obtain so many apps (there are greater than 30 throughout the UK), fear about on-line fraud and fear that the apps are too advanced.

Dennis Reed, director of marketing campaign group Silver Voices, known as the abandonment of pay-and-display machines “blatant ageism”. I’m with him.

I reckon there’s extra to individuals’s dissatisfaction with on-line fee than complexity or fraud, too. It’s not that we won’t use these items – it is that we do not need to. I feel that individuals have had sufficient of the mission creep of surveillance and knowledge gathering and that there is a concern not of fraud however of poor ways from parking suppliers.

Last yr, I wrote twice about my household’s parking travails. One relative drove into a carpark, tried to get the net fee to work, could not and acquired hit with a £100 high-quality for spending 5 minutes making an attempt to take action. Another paid for the unsuitable automotive park in his city on an app (there are two) so was fined. Both appealed efficiently.

All of that is administrated by numberplate-recognition cameras and a pc that prints and sends nasty letters to unsuspecting drivers, who then should undergo a worrying, time-consuming and unsure system of attraction. If both of these automotive parks had a fee machine, neither of those dramas would have occurred.

I’m not one for reminiscences. But within the outdated days, you paid your money, you bought a coupon to point out you’d rented your area and that was the top of it. The authorities is promising to ‘streamline’ the app system. It needs to be insisting there is a fee machine at each automotive park.

Performance

2024 Honda CBR600RR

The Honda CBR600RR is a much more track-focused machine. 

It will be straightforward to suppose that these two bikes have related efficiency scores, given the truth that they’re each 600-ish cc, inline-four cylinder engines. However, one in every of them is tuned extra for avenue use, whereas the opposite is actually a road-legal race bike.
Let’s kick issues off with the CBR650R. It’s powered by a 649cc, liquid-cooled, fuel-injected, inline-four engine. It pumps out a most of 94 horsepower at 12,000 rpm and 47 pound-feet of torque at 9,500 rpm. It’s under no circumstances a low-power engine, but it surely isn’t a high-performance, fire-breathing engine both. Rather, it’s a sporty four-banger that’s designed to be satisfying on the road, whereas packing sufficient energy for a spirited experience on the twisties or on monitor.

As for the CBR600RR, properly, it’s by far a stronger, race-oriented machine. In phrases of efficiency, it’s rocking a 599cc, liquid-cooled, fuel-injected, inline-four engine with 113 horsepower at 13,000 rpm and 48.7 pound-feet of torque at 11,250 rpm. As such, it’s a far higher-revving engine than that of the 650, and produces extra energy excessive up within the rev vary. As a consequence nevertheless, it feels sluggish and typically troublesome to handle at decrease rpms when in comparison with the CBR650R.

Ergonomics

Michelin Road 6 - Honda CBR650R

Although sporty in nature, the Honda CBR650R has a extra snug, upright seating place. 

When selecting a bike, it may be all too straightforward to miss the significance of ergonomics, particularly in case you’re a brand new rider with a passion for sportbikes. The CBR650R is certainly a sportbike, but it surely’s one which was designed extra for the highway and for touring functions somewhat than being a razor-sharp track-focused machine. As a end result, the CBR650R has a extra upright seating place because of barely taller handlebars and decrease rearsets. With a seat peak of 31.9 inches, the CBR650R is approachable to riders of various heights.

As for the CBR600RR, properly, it’s designed to be a razor-sharp supersport for the road, and all it takes is one take a look at this bike’s rider triangle. With its low-slung clip-on handlebars and tall rearsets, you’re pressured into a completely tucked place it doesn’t matter what you do. It additionally has a barely taller seat peak at 32.3 inches, which may typically really feel even increased because of the bike’s hunched over place.

Underpinnings

2024 Honda CB650R and CBR650R4

The CBR650R even comes with an non-obligatory E-Clutch for on-road comfort.

When it comes to those two bikes’ underpinnings, they’re related, but it surely’s clear that one in every of them sits within the extra budget-focused finish of the spectrum. The CBR650R will get 41-millimeter inverted Showa Big Piston forks, however misses out on the adjustability options discovered within the CBR600RR. Out again, the 650R will get a preload-adjustable monoshock which will be tweaked for using two-up or with baggage. When it involves brakes, the CBR650R involves a cease with twin radially mounted disc brakes with 310-millimeter rotors and a single 240-millimeter disc on the rear.

As for the CBR600RR, it’s as if Honda plucked its elements out of the HRC components bin, and that’s fairly in all probability what they did. It sports activities 41-millimeter Show SFF-BP inverted forks which have been lengthened for higher adjustment. There’s additionally totally adjustable compression and damping, permitting riders to fine-tune suspension settings based on their preferences. Meanwhile, on the again, the Show rear shock can be totally adjustable, and is made much more compliant because of Honda’s Unit Pro-Link system.

Marc Marquez CBR600RR Aragon Circuit

Marc Marquez’s coaching bike of alternative is a Honda CBR600RR. 

The CBR600RR units itself aside because of a diecast aluminum twin-spar body that retains weight down low, in addition to an digital steering damper that’s managed by the bike’s ECU. As for the brakes, it will get radial Tokico four-piston calipers up entrance which clamp down on two 310-millimeter rotors. The rear brake is a single 220-millimeter rotor with a single-piston sliding caliper. Overall, Honda claims a moist weight of 193 kilos (425 kilos), whereas the CBR650R weighs in at 211 kilos or about 465 kilos – various weight for a sportbike.

What is it wish to dwell with an electrical automotive?

After a good bit of analysis, I made a decision the perfect spec was 12 bars, low miles (30,000-40,000), no indication of motorway thrashing, little or no speedy charging and as late a yr as attainable.

A bigger (30kWh) battery grew to become out there later in 2015 however, on trying round, these automobiles had been scarce and had fewer bars than the most effective 24kWh automobiles, probably suggesting folks purchased them with an eye fixed on longer distances, most likely utilizing speedy charging. 

This was solely a concept, however I made a decision to stay to my weapons on the vary I wanted and settled for the 24kWh automotive with the absolute best battery situation.

Which one to purchase?

There are three variations of the ZE0-generation Leaf, referred to as Visia, Acenta and Tekna. 

Rationally, your best option is the Acenta, as a result of though it lacks creature comforts like a heated steering wheel and heated seats, it’s cheaper to purchase and the tyres for its smaller wheels are inexpensive.

The Tekna does have the heated issues, which I wished for Scottish winters, and though the bigger alloys take dearer tyres, in addition they look nicer.

I’ve had my fill of traipsing across the nation taking a look at used automobiles (which lately can price greater than it saves), so I used to be grateful to identify a probable candidate at a neighborhood Nissan seller. It was a good bit dearer than I had been on the lookout for, at £7995, however was a 2015 Tekna with slightly below 30,000 miles on the clock, 12 bars of battery well being and a 12-month seller guarantee.
